            What’s in Good Neighbor Pharmacy Cranberry Extract?

            As the name suggests, the main active ingredient in this product is cranberry extract. Some studies have revealed that cranberry is beneficial for urinary infections because it inhibits the bacteria from adhering to the urinary walls. While this ingredient may be somewhat beneficial, supporting ingredients are needed such as D-Mannose, Uva-Ursi, and Lingonberry to promote urination and flush the bacteria out of the urinary system. It’s very disappointing to see that this formula does not contain any of these vital ingredients.

            The Cost

            A bottle of 90 capsules retails for $6.69 and can be purchased directly from the manufacturer. While this may seem like a bargain, it is somewhat concerning as very few manufacturers offer such cheap prices for high-quality products. Cheaper does not always mean that quality is guaranteed.

            Is There a Guarantee?

            While there is a refund policy in place, however, it is by no means a satisfaction guarantee because products need to be returned in the same condition they were received meaning that you cannot open the bottle and test the product first. The refund period is only limited to 15 days which is also not enough time to see any measurable results.
